Regular visitor to Ireland Dave Harlow has been in touch recently to let us know how he got on during his latest trip. Dave reports that fishing was very difficult at times because of severe weather but he eventually found some bream on Tawlagh lake near Killeshandra. Despite the tough conditions, Dave still managed to net weights up to 40lb. Sessions on Lough Ramor found the lake exceptionally clear to the extent where lillies are now growing way out in open water and lots of blanket weed on the bottom. However, Dave tells us that fishing in the evening was still producing nice hybrids and roach. Thanks for the report Dave we look forward to seeing you back soon.
